虚拟机Win10关机难题解决方法

虚拟机里win10无法关机

时间:2025-02-07 13:33


虚拟机中Windows 10无法关机的深度解析与解决方案 在虚拟化技术日益成熟的今天,虚拟机(Virtual Machine, VM)已成为开发测试、教育培训、服务器整合等多个领域不可或缺的工具

    Windows 10作为广受欢迎的操作系统,经常被部署在虚拟机环境中以满足各种需求

    然而,虚拟机中的Windows 10有时会遇到无法正常关机的问题,这不仅影响了工作效率,还可能对数据和系统稳定性构成潜在威胁

    本文将深入探讨虚拟机中Windows 10无法关机的多种原因,并提供一系列切实可行的解决方案,旨在帮助用户快速定位问题根源,恢复系统的正常关机功能

     一、问题分析:虚拟机中Windows 10无法关机的常见原因 1.虚拟化软件配置不当 虚拟化软件(如VMware Workstation、VirtualBox、Hyper-V等)的配置直接影响到虚拟机的运行效率和稳定性

    错误的硬件配置、不兼容的虚拟机版本、或是未启用的某些关键虚拟化特性,都可能导致Windows 10无法正常关机

     2.Windows 10系统设置问题 Windows 10系统内部的设置也可能引起关机故障

    例如,快速启动功能的冲突、电源管理设置不当、或是系统更新未完成等,都可能阻碍正常的关机流程

     3.驱动程序与硬件兼容性 虚拟机中的硬件设备(如显卡、网卡等)由虚拟化软件模拟提供,其驱动程序需要与Windows 10及虚拟化软件保持高度兼容

    不兼容或过时的驱动程序可能导致系统不稳定,进而影响关机操作

     4.资源冲突与占用 虚拟机中的资源(CPU、内存、磁盘I/O等)分配不当或外部程序占用,特别是在多任务运行或资源紧张的情况下,可能导致系统无法正常执行关机命令

     5.病毒或恶意软件 尽管虚拟机在一定程度上隔离了风险,但并非绝对安全

    病毒或恶意软件侵入虚拟机后,可能会干扰系统的正常运行,包括关机功能

     二、解决方案:逐步排查与修复 1.检查并优化虚拟化软件配置 - 更新虚拟化软件:确保你使用的虚拟化软件是最新版本,以获取最新的功能修复和性能优化

     - 调整虚拟机配置:检查虚拟机的硬件配置,如CPU核心数、内存大小、磁盘类型等,确保它们符合Windows 10的最低系统要求,并根据实际需求进行适当调整

     - 启用或禁用特定虚拟化特性:根据虚拟化软件的文档,启用如“虚拟化Intel VT-x/AMD-V”、“嵌套虚拟化”等可能对性能有正面影响的特性,同时检查是否有不必要的特性导致冲突

     2.调整Windows 10系统设置 - 禁用快速启动:在Windows 10中,快速启动有时会导致关机问题

    可以尝试禁用此功能,方法是在“控制面板”>“硬件和声音”>“电源选项”>“选择电源按钮的功能”中,取消勾选“启用快速启动(推荐)”

     - 更新系统补丁:确保Windows 10已安装所有最新的安全更新和补丁,这有助于解决已知的兼容性问题

     - 检查电源管理计划:选择适合的电源管理计划,避免使用过于节能的设置,这可能会影响关机过程的顺利完成

     3.更新与验证驱动程序 - 检查设备管理器:在Windows 10的设备管理器中查看是否有任何设备标记为“未知设备”或有黄色警告标志,这表明可能需要更新或重新安装的驱动程序

     - 使用官方驱动程序:访问虚拟化软件和硬件制造商的官方网站,下载并安装最新的驱动程序,确保它们与Windows 10和虚拟化软件完全兼容

     4.资源管理与优化 - 监控资源使用:使用任务管理器或虚拟化软件自带的资源监控工具,观察在关机前CPU、内存和磁盘I/O的使用情况,识别并关闭不必要的后台程序或服务

     - 调整虚拟机资源分配:根据监控结果,适当增加虚拟机的资源分配,特别是在多任务运行或执行大型应用时

     5.安全扫描与病毒防护 - 运行全面扫描:使用可靠的杀毒软件对虚拟机进行全面扫描,确保没有病毒或恶意软件的存在

     - 隔离虚拟机环境:在必要时,考虑将虚拟机置于隔离的网络环境中,减少外部威胁的风险

     三、高级故障排除技巧 如果上述常规方法未能解决问题,可以考虑以下高级故障排除技巧: - 创建新的虚拟机配置文件:有时,虚拟机配置文件可能因各种原因损坏,导致系统行为异常

    尝试创建一个全新的虚拟机配置文件,并重新安装Windows 10,看是否能解决问题

     - 检查日志文件:查看Windows事件查看器和虚拟化软件的日志文件,寻找可能的错误代码或警告信息,这些信息往往能提供解决问题的线索

     - 联系技术支持:如果问题依旧无法解决,不妨联系虚拟化软件或Windows的技术支持团队,他们可能提供更专业的指导和帮助

     四、结语 虚拟机中Windows 10无法关机的问题虽然复杂多变,但通过系统分析、合理配置、软件更新、资源管理以及安全维护等多方面的努力,大多数问题都能得到有效解决

    作为用户,保持对新技术的学习态度,定期检查和优化虚拟机环境,是预防此类问题发生的关键

    希望本文提供的解决方案能帮助你快速恢复虚拟机的正常关机功能,提升工作效率,保障数据安全